Maersk traffic has been shifting from BNSF to UP, according to RailState data. David Lassen               <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">Global container shipping firm Maersk has shifted most of its eastbound container traffic out of Southern California from BNSF to Union Pacific, according to rail traffic tracking firm <a href=\"https:\/\/www.railstate.com\/\" data-ylk=\"slk:RailState;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as;source:content-canvas%20default\" data-yga=\"{&quot;yLinkText&quot;:&quot;RailState&quot;,&quot;yLinkElement&quot;:&quot;context_link&quot;,&quot;yModuleName&quot;:&quot;content-canvas&quot;,&quot;yTrafficOrigin&quot;:&quot;content-canvas default&quot;}\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\">RailState<\/a>.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">Over the last year, 90% of Maersk traffic tracked by RailState &#8211; more than 100,000 TEUs (20-foot equivalent units, the standard measure of container traffic) &#8211; has moved on BNSF, <a href=\"https:\/\/www.railstate.com\/maersk-moves-to-up\/\" data-ylk=\"slk:the%20company%20reports;elm:context_link;itc:0;sec:content-canvas;source:content-canvas%20default\" data-yga=\"{&quot;yLinkText&quot;:&quot;the company reports&quot;,&quot;yLinkElement&quot;:&quot;context_link&quot;,&quot;yModuleName&quot;:&quot;content-canvas&quot;,&quot;yTrafficOrigin&quot;:&quot;content-canvas default&quot;}\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\">the company reports<\/a>. As of mid-May, UP was handling only a single-digit percentage of this traffic.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">But as of the week of June 1, UP&#8217;s share of the traffic surpassed 50%, and the following week, it was at 76%, RailState reports. Since the shift began in late May, UP has carried roughly 59% of the volume. RailState&#8217;s tracking shows that almost all of the Maersk traffic has moved via the Sunset Route, rather than the Los Angeles &amp; Salt Lake, the company said.  <\/p>\n<p>    <a href=\"https:\/\/s.yimg.com\/lo\/mysterio\/api\/134D9653C68E7527677B499F76F1AB5C1508D08A6F7B9420703D46AF71FD1396\/subgraphmysterio\/resizefit_w960;quality_80;format_webp\/https:%2F%2Fwww.trains.com%2Fwp-content%2Fuploads%2F2026%2F06%2FTRN_Maersk_Railstate.jpeg\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ener noreferrer nofollow\"><img loading=\"lazy\" decoding=\"async\" src=\"data:image\/gif;base64,R0lGODlhAQABAIAAAAAAAP\/\/\/ywAAAAAAQABAAACAUwAOw==\" height=\"540\" width=\"960\" class=\"yf-lglytj loader\"\/><\/a> Eastbound Maersk container traffic is shifting from BNSF to Union Pacific. RailState               <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">UP spokeswoman Jill Micek said in an email to Trains that, &#8220;in general, we&#8217;re experiencing increases across carriers, consistent with an early peak season.&#8221; The company was unable to specifically address Maersk, she said, because it is in its quiet period before its quarterly earnings release. Federal securities regulations limit information that can be released to the public from late in the final month of a quarter until the release of its quarterly earnings information.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">A BNSF spokesman said the railway could not comment on its commercial arrangement with Maersk.  <\/p>\n<p class=\"text text-block paragraph text-left neo-font-paragraph-xl-reg  yf-18d6y07\" style=\"text-decoration: none; font-style: normal; text-transform: none; text-align: inherit; font-variant-numeric: normal;\">A change in the Maersk-BNSF relationship would be significant.
